So the placing the tracker thread is reaching completion (or has reached completion? Pretty sure it can end there, if need be.) Let's pretend for timeywimey sakes that it ended a few days to a week back. Since then, Miller and Shang and probably Doodles too have been working on figuring out where exactly the tracker is leading them to.
And Miller just found it. The rescue post itself will go up in a few days. Apologies in advance for the commspamm that is to come, as I will also be doing modly things on the info account. <3